Skip to content

Commit

Permalink
prepared for release
Browse files Browse the repository at this point in the history
  • Loading branch information
rockdaboot committed Aug 15, 2014
1 parent 7f131b0 commit cd6df5c
Show file tree
Hide file tree
Showing 3 changed files with 14 additions and 35 deletions.
26 changes: 0 additions & 26 deletions ChangeLog
Original file line number Diff line number Diff line change
@@ -1,26 +0,0 @@
2014-02-03 gettextize <[email protected]>

* m4/gettext.m4: Upgrade to gettext-0.18.3.
* m4/iconv.m4: Upgrade to gettext-0.18.3.
* m4/lib-ld.m4: Upgrade to gettext-0.18.3.
* m4/lib-link.m4: Upgrade to gettext-0.18.3.
* m4/lib-prefix.m4: Upgrade to gettext-0.18.3.
* m4/nls.m4: Upgrade to gettext-0.18.3.
* m4/po.m4: Upgrade to gettext-0.18.3.
* m4/progtest.m4: Upgrade to gettext-0.18.3.
* configure.ac (AM_GNU_GETTEXT_VERSION): Bump to 0.18.3.

2013-01-02 gettextize <[email protected]>

* m4/gettext.m4: Upgrade to gettext-0.18.1.
* m4/iconv.m4: Upgrade to gettext-0.18.1.
* m4/lib-ld.m4: Upgrade to gettext-0.18.1.
* m4/lib-link.m4: Upgrade to gettext-0.18.1.
* m4/lib-prefix.m4: Upgrade to gettext-0.18.1.
* m4/nls.m4: Upgrade to gettext-0.18.1.
* m4/po.m4: Upgrade to gettext-0.18.1.
* m4/progtest.m4: Upgrade to gettext-0.18.1.
* Makefile.am (SUBDIRS): Add po.
* configure.ac (AC_CONFIG_FILES): Add po/Makefile.in.
(AM_GNU_GETTEXT_VERSION): Bump to 0.18.1.

8 changes: 8 additions & 0 deletions NEWS
Original file line number Diff line number Diff line change
@@ -1,3 +1,11 @@
15.08.2014
New release v0.1.6
Check cookie domains via libpsl against the Public Sufix List
Fixed -p/--page-requisites
Fixed HTML parsing of uppercase attributes (fixes issue #21)
Added --accept, --reject, --ignore-case
Added -k/--convert-links and -K/--backup-converted

08.03.2014
Fixed sigfault in cookie handling, introduced in v0.1.5.

Expand Down
15 changes: 6 additions & 9 deletions README.md
Original file line number Diff line number Diff line change
Expand Up @@ -48,7 +48,9 @@ Mget has already many features that go beyond what Wget provides.<br>

An incomplete list of implemented features:

- support for RFC 6266 compliant Content-Disposition
- Use [libpsl](https://github.com/rockdaboot/libpsl) for cookie domain checking (using Public Suffix List)
- Support link conversion (-k/--convert-links and -K/--backup-converted)
- Support for RFC 6266 compliant Content-Disposition
- RFC 6797 HSTS (HTTP Strict Transport Security)
- Support for bzip2 Content-Encoding / Accept-Encoding compression type
- New Year gimmick: added support for XZ Content-Encoding / Accept-Encoding compression type
Expand All @@ -72,7 +74,6 @@ sitemap index files.
- proxy support
- cookies (session/non-session), detection of supercookies via Mozilla Public Suffix List
(use the new option --cookie-suffixes <filename>, better: put it into ~/.mgetrc)
- respect cookie public suffix list (http://publicsuffix.org/list/)
- recursive download of websites with or without spanning hosts
- download of single web pages / resources
- zlib/gzip compressed HTTP/HTTPS downloads (gzip, deflate)
Expand Down Expand Up @@ -103,8 +104,6 @@ The mid-range goal is to come as close to Wget, that Wget's units test work for

Some ideas of what could be done next (but contact me before you start bigger changes!):

- use [gtk-doc-tools](http://developer.gnome.org/gtk-doc-manual/unstable/settingup.html.en) for documentation.<br>
I want the docs stay with the code: already tested Doxygen, but the man page support seems broken/orphaned.
- WARC support
- read credentials from secure wallets (e.g. kwallet, firefox, http://sourceforge.net/projects/passwordsafe/)
[Chromium HSTS domain list](http://src.chromium.org/viewvc/chrome/trunk/src/net/http/transport_security_state_static.json)
Expand Down Expand Up @@ -135,8 +134,9 @@ The following packages are needed to build Mget:
* libgnutls >= 2.10.0
* libidn2 >= 0.9 + libunistring >= 0.9.3 (libidn >= 1.25 if you don't have libidn2)
* flex >= 2.5.35
* libpsl >= 0.5.0

The versions are recommended, but older versions are supposed to work.
The versions are recommended, but older versions may also work.


Building from git
Expand Down Expand Up @@ -180,7 +180,4 @@ There is no own documentation yet, but Mget aims to be Wget1.14 compatible.
prints the usage and the current set of integrated options.
For more info, see the man pages of Wget.

My idea is to use the free Serna WYSIWYG/WYMIWYG editor for documentation.
It creates docbook format which can be converted into texinfo format.
And it opens the documentation process to almost any volunteers without
texinfo knowledge.
The Mget library API documentation has been started.

0 comments on commit cd6df5c

Please sign in to comment.